Output 8a7e86f87edb4e2a49d403ceb552e76606689154b247b44fbe3cf45f073cb59a:0

value
12941
script pubkey
OP_0 OP_PUSHBYTES_20 53ed52a2262333f1fc7e61457478b7a48ebbfa86
address
tb1q20k49g3xyvelrlr7v9zhg79h5j8th75xurmxwf
transaction
8a7e86f87edb4e2a49d403ceb552e76606689154b247b44fbe3cf45f073cb59a
confirmations
108545
spent
true